After visiting Fontaine de Vaucluse, Gordes & Roussillon in the Luberon Valley, the tour continued to the mountain ranges of Les Alpilles ranges which brought us to Saint-Rémy-de Provence & Les Baux-de-Provence.
We didn’t spend much time at Saint-Rémy but it was a cute little village with a beautiful church Paroisse Saint-Martin. Vincent Van Gogh underwent psychiatric treatment in this village and also completed his masterpieces such as The Starry Night here.
Then we went to the top of the mountains to Les Baux which, as the name suggests, is beautiful. It is a medieval village full of hilly streets and cute little craft shops. It is no wonder that this village is considered to be one of the most picturesque villages in all of France.
